// 27.6.3 - Standard manipulators
#include <sstream>
#include <iomanip>
#include <testsuite_hooks.h>
void
test01()
{
using namespace std;
bool test = true;
string s("john coltrane, a love supreme");
istringstream iss(s);
ostringstream oss;
// resetiosflags
resetiosflags(ios_base::boolalpha);
iss >> resetiosflags(ios_base::boolalpha);
VERIFY(iss.good());
oss << resetiosflags(ios_base::boolalpha);
VERIFY(oss.good());
// setiosflags
setiosflags(ios_base::skipws);
iss >> setiosflags(ios_base::skipws);
VERIFY(iss.good());
oss << setiosflags(ios_base::skipws);
VERIFY(oss.good());
// setbase
setbase(8);
iss >> setbase(8);
VERIFY(iss.good());
oss << setbase(8);
VERIFY(oss.good());
// setfil
setfill('a');
iss >> setfill('a');
VERIFY(iss.good());
oss << setfill('a');
VERIFY(oss.good());
// setprecision
setprecision(4);
iss >> setprecision(4);
VERIFY(iss.good());
oss << setprecision(4);
VERIFY(oss.good());
// setprecision
setw(7);
iss >> setw(7);
VERIFY(iss.good());
oss << setw(7);
VERIFY(oss.good());
}
int
main()
{
test01();
return 0;
}
